Green Lab Unveils Sustainable Packaging for North America

Green Lab's Entry into the U.S. Market
Green Lab, a reputable sustainability-focused company, is making waves in the U.S. with its innovative packaging solutions. As part of the Frasers & Neave Group, this eco-packaging manufacturer from Singapore is now providing U.S. retailers and foodservice sectors with sustainable alternatives that meet the growing demand for environmentally friendly products.

Achieving Certifications for Quality and Safety
The production facility is certified under HACCP and FSSC 22000, adhering to globally recognized standards for food safety and quality management. These certifications guarantee that the products made by Green Lab are safe for direct food contact, meeting stringent regulatory standards vital for food service providers.
Emphasizing Carbon Footprint Reduction
At the core of Green Lab's philosophy is a strong commitment to sustainability. The company actively works on reducing its carbon impact through various initiatives. These include sourcing raw materials locally to reduce emissions linked to long-distance transportation, utilizing renewable energy sources like solar power, and working exclusively with FSC or PEFC-certified paper. Such initiatives underscore the company's dual commitment to environmental stewardship and operational excellence.

About Green Lab
Green Lab, a brand developed by Print Lab, recognized as Singapore's largest print agency, aims to combat the pervasive issue of single-use plastics. Backed by the renowned F&N Group, one of Southeast Asia's largest conglomerates, Green Lab is committed to partnering with global businesses in their journey toward sustainable operations. Their offerings include FSC-certified packaging that reflects their ethos of environmental responsibility and innovation.
